Oct 27, 2014 2:45 PM in response to MUSICMAVENby King_Penguin,If your iPad is on iOS 8 then you can't, it's now a built-in app - you can try leaving feedback for Apple to make it a downloadable app again : http://www.apple.com/feedback/ipad.html
If your iPad is on iOS 7 or below then you should be able to delete it in the normal way : press and hold any of the apps on your iPad’s homescreen and after a couple of seconds or so they should start to shake ; then press the 'x' in the left corner to delete the ones that you don't want, and when you've finished deleting press the home button so as to stop the shaking ; if you don't get the 'x' on any of the apps that you've downloaded (you can't delete built-in apps) then check that Settings > General > Restrictions > Deleting Apps isn't set 'off'
